Parfetts to open eighth depot in Birmingham

Parfetts is to open a 100,000 sq ft depot in central Birmingham later this year as part of a strategy to expand its network across the UK.

Its eighth depot will create more than 100 new jobs and support the expansion of its symbol groups across the Midlands area.

In a recent interview with Better Wholesaling, the company explained that it had the frameworks in place to grow, but Covid-19 and the resulting lockdown had accelerated those plans. “We’ve now expanded in the digital and delivered spaces and improved our cash and carry capabilities,” explained joint managing director Guy Swindell.

Noel Robinson, joint managing director, added: “We continue to invest in our offer with an award-winning symbol group, rapidly expanding own label offering and a value proposition designed to support retailer margins. We are excited to launch the depot later this year.”

Parfetts recently invested in a digital agency to support the development of its digital platforms to create a best-in-class experience for retailers. Parfetts aims to mirror its depot experience online and provide retailers with friendly and efficient service.

Swindell concluded: “As an employee-owned business, Parfetts can reinvest back into the business and support customers. We remain focused on keeping things simple for our retailers. Go Local and The Local offers retailers a flexible package bespoke to store location, size, current turnover, and growth potential.”

Parfetts existing seven depots are in Aintree, Anfield, Halifax, Middlesbrough, Sheffield, Somercotes and Stockport.
